A question that is top of mind right now is: When will schools go back?
After many months of missed learning last year, parents like myself were hoping for a reprieve this year and a return normal school hours - who knew we d miss the school run so much?
The recent school closures threw many families in to disarray as boarders needed to be collected and alternative childcare arranged with only a few days notice.
President Ramaphosa let us know that school must close by 2 July, but that they would re-open for in-person learning on 19 July.
While these dates essentially only really made a difference to the school holiday calendar and so minimal learning would be missed, it now seems that schools may only be re-opening for remote learning on that date.
